
ios18 1、collectioncell崩溃:collectionView返回同一cell之前不允许dequeue多次;UICollecti...
一、宏(Macros) 通过宏在编译时生成代码 宏(Macros)允许你在编译期间转换源代码,从而避免手动编写重复代码。在编译过程中,Swift...
一、 GeometryReader(几何读取器) SwiftUI 中的 GeometryReader 是一个强大的布局工具,允许开发者根据父视图...
在 SwiftUI 开发中,background 和 overlay 是两个高频使用的修饰符,它们为视图的装饰和布局提供了强大的灵活性。本文将深...
在 SwiftUI 中,当某个视图包含多个子视图,并且这些子视图都设置了同一类型的 > PreferenceKey 时,父视图会自动将这些子视图...
一、可选参数 dart在调用函数时,可以选择性传递某些参数 1、位置可选参数:用 [] 包裹参数,调用时按位置传递参数: 2、命名可选参数:用 ...
一、Widget 在 Flutter 中,Widget 是构建用户界面(UI)的核心概念,可以理解为界面元素的抽象描述。它不仅仅是屏幕上可见的组...
一、继承 Dart中的继承使用extends关键字 Dart只支持单继承,可通过Mixin横向复用代码,实现类似多继承的效果 子类中使用supe...
1、int和String(类比OC) 在结尾上必须使用分号结束语句,这和OC相似。 语法结构上和OC一样,变量类型在前,变量名在后,赋值使用等号...